Retorna todas as informações da empresa.
📌 Por que listar os dados da empresa?
Listar os dados da empresa é fundamental para identificar informações administrativas essenciais.
📦 Corpo da Requisição:
Método: GET
URL: https://api.nuvidio.com/v1/api/company
✅ Resposta de Sucesso:
{
"name": "NuVidio",
"email": "[email protected]",
"companyName": "NuVidio",
"tel": "31999999999",
"cnpj": "-",
"style": {
"logo": "https://site.com/logo.png",
"borderRadius": 10,
"font": "Segoe UI",
"fontSize": 12,
"textColor": "#ffffff",
"colors": {
"primary": "#ffffff",
"secondary": "#ffffff",
"background": "#ffffff"
}
},
"configs": {
"videoRoom": {
"screenSharing": false,
"textChat": true,
"chatFiles": true,
"notes": true
},
"allowMissedCalls": true,
"blockAttendantAccessOutOfWorkingTime": true,
"attendantAcessIPWhitelist": [],
"hideQueuePosition": false,
"whitelabel": {
"icon": "/static/media/logo.9e5f6c6e.png",
"favicon": "/static/media/favicon.ico"
},
"fabButton": {
"buttonImage": "/static/media/logo.9e5f6c6e.png",
"backgroundColor": "#201747",
"imageBorderColor": "#2f1655",
"font": "Segoe UI",
"textColor": "#ffffff",
"buttonSize": 1,
"borderRadius": 40,
"shadow": 3,
"buttonText": "Botão",
"horizontalDistance": 15,
"verticalDistance": 15,
"position": "right-bottom",
"expandedMode": false
},
"privacyPolicy": {
"required": true,
"url": "https://www.exemplo.com/"
},
"storeBySector": true,
"attendantPasswordResetSchedule": {
"forceSecretReset": true,
"daysToForceReset": 0
}
},
"hooks": [],
"apiKeys": [
{
"apiKey": "----",
"createdAt": "2030-07-26T03:40:56.237Z",
"usedAt": "2030-08-10T20:40:34.023Z"
}
],
"businessTimePatterns": [{
"name": "",
"behindScheduleText": "",
"businessTime": {
"sunday": [{
"opening": 660,
"closing": 690
}],
"monday": [{
"opening": 660,
"closing": 690
}],
"tuesday": [{
"opening": 660,
"closing": 690
}],
"wednesday": [{
"opening": 660,
"closing": 690
}],
"thursday": [{
"opening": 660,
"closing": 690
}],
"friday": [{
"opening": 660,
"closing": 690
}],
"saturday": [{
"opening": 660,
"closing": 690
}],
"timezone": [{
"opening": 660,
"closing": 690
}]
}
}]
}
❌ Respostas de erro:
Código | Mensagem |
---|---|
404 | Empresa não encontrada |
500 | Erro interno |